As Director of Customer Success, you will lead a high-impact team of Customer Success Managers focused on Highspot’s Enterprise and Strategic customer segments. You will drive execution and strategic account management to ensure our largest customers achieve maximum value from our platform. This role owns the post-sales engagement, adoption, and expansion strategy for a significant portfolio, acting as a key leader in scaling team performance and fostering deep customer partnerships. You will ensure your CSMs partner effectively with Renewal Managers and Account Executives to drive renewal readiness and commercial outcomes — modeling and coaching the cohesive account team approach that drives the best results for customers, and stepping in to support when needed. Above all, you bring a people-first mindset — leading with high emotional intelligence, investing deeply in your team’s growth, and building the kind of trust that drives both employee and customer outcomes. You will work with leaders across Sales, Services, and Product to align on customer outcomes and serve as a senior voice of the customer, ensuring their success and long-term growth.

Your Background
8+ years of experience in Customer Success, post-sales, or sales leadership in SaaS, with a focus on Enterprise or Strategic segments.
6+ years of direct client management experience with enterprise-level customers.
Demonstrated ability to design, build, and scale global organizations and processes.
Track record of owning retention and growth metrics, including experience partnering with renewal and sales teams on commercial execution.
Experience building and modeling cohesive account team motions across CS, Sales, and Renewals.
Proven executive leadership and decision-making capabilities with strong operational rigor.
High emotional intelligence and a people-first leadership style — you lead with empathy, build trust quickly, and bring out the best in the people around you.
Strong communication and storytelling skills, with the ability to influence internal stakeholders and engage with C-level executives.
Deep familiarity with SaaS businesses, including metrics, challenges, and lifecycle dynamics.
Experience working cross-functionally with Product, Sales, Services, and Marketing to deliver seamless customer outcomes.
Familiarity with MEDDPICC or comparable sales methodologies and their application within a Customer Success context.
Successful history of hiring, developing, and retaining world-class talent across leadership and frontline roles.
Strong technical and product acumen, including experience with CRM platforms (Salesforce/Dynamics 365) and sales enablement technologies.
Entrepreneurial mindset, adaptable to change, with a focus on solutions and opportunities.

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ene
Key Facts About Austin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
-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
-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
